Physical and Chemical Properties

Top
Molecular Formula C20H22O7
Molecular Weight 374.40 g/mol
Exact Mass 374.13655304 g/mol
Topological Polar Surface Area (TPSA) 109.00 Ų
XlogP 0.00
Atomic LogP (AlogP) 1.22
H-Bond Acceptor 7
H-Bond Donor 3
Rotatable Bonds 3
